About Glendale, South Carolina

Glendale is a locality in Greenville County, South Carolina, United States. It is a small community with a population of 244. The population density is 444.4 people per km². Glendale is located at 34.9451°N, 81.8364°W. It observes the Eastern Time (America/New_York) timezone. ZIP codes: 29506, 29550, 29649.

Glendale emerged from the industrial ambitions of the nineteenth century, built upon the foundation of a textile mill that once harnessed the local waters to power its heavy machinery. The rhythm of the place reflects this transition from a bustling manufacturing hub to its current, more tempered existence, where the echoes of the looms have long since faded into the quiet hum of everyday life.
